ABSTRACT
There are only a few examples being reported for the simultaneous control of central chirality and axial chirality because it is more challenging. Herein, we report an iridium-catalyzed asymmetric hydroarylation of unactivated alkenes with heterobiaryls to simultaneously construct axial and central chirality. The reaction showed a broad substrate scope and delivered the products with satisfactory results. The results of the control experiments demonstrated that the FerroLANE ligand promotes the reaction to proceed along a specific modified Chalk-Harrod mechanism.
